Abstract
We have analysed the unusual light induced changes in the Raman spectra of C60 single crystals and thin films. This changes revealed a strong dependence on the exposure of the material to ambient conditions. The changes are suppressed for temperatures above 80° C and for temperatures moderately below room temperature. Excitation to a triplet state and interaction with oxygen are considered as the main sources for the unusual behavior of the spectra.
